PittPharmacy student Adrienne Jantzi, (class of 2015), was recognized as one of the top ten finalists in this year’s National Patient Counseling Competition at the recent APhA meeting in Orlando, Florida. Adrienne won the local competition at the School of Pharmacy and advanced to the national competition where she competed against other students from across the country for a spot in the finals.PittPharmacy_AdrienneJantzi_APhA_0003

In this competition, students were evaluated on a counseling session where they selected a prescription at random and were asked to counsel the patient on safe and effective drug use.  Jantzi was recognized on stage at the APhA-ASP Awards Ceremony as one of the top ten contestants in the competition.
